Episode description

We discuss the differences in cultures and people having to do with loose and tight boundaries. Julie gives the reference and key principles of why a system fluctuates between loose and tight characteristics. We talk about how people also differ and why it is important to analyze the problem to be solved rather than identify with group characteristics such as left and right. Open and loose characteristics benefit the upper class while closed and tight characteristics benefit the middle class. We conclude that the problem to be solved should dictate whether the approach is loose or tight.
